Pretty Maids Pandemonium So if you're a band from the early 80s and you managed to still like your band mates and haven't died from a lethal drug addiction what's the next step in your career now that its 2010? Easy answer, make a new album and rock the hell out of it!

Pretty Maids have done just that. Their new album "Pandemonium" comes out on May 14th through our friend Dustin Hardman and Frontiers Records. We have been privileged to give it a listen a little early and let me tell you Pretty Maids has come to the table with some pretty special tunes this time, but we will get into specifics later - first some background.

The band is from Denmark and formed in 1981 with Ronnie Atkins on Vocals and Ken Hammer on Guitar. Ken actually has sponsorship deals with ESP and ENGL Amps so the respect for his talent is obviously there. Other members have come and gone over the years but Ronnie and Ken have been the Pretty Maids constant and I think that hard work is going to pay off.

Pretty Maids is known for such songs as "Back to Back" and "Hell on High Heels," but surprisingly never reached the level of commercial success that one would have thought for a band with such talent. With that being said the band toured with the likes of Sabbath, White Snake, Alice Cooper, and even appeared on the German Monsters of Rock festival where Metallica headlined. They certainly have some credentials, 12 studio albums including "Pandemonium" and 2 live albums. The success was there but being a household name has seemed to pass the band over.

I personally think that's about to change. Pandemonium features some great tunes like "Little Drops of Heaven" (found on the daily video), the power ballad "Breathless - even with the chorus repeated that many times its still pretty good. My favorite is "Cielo Drive" that just destroys any preconceived notions you might have of the band. This song just rocks plain and simple.

The landscape of music right now is ripe for professional musicians that have a past and know how to get it done. With the reconciliation and success of bands like Motley Crue, White Lion, Extreme, RATT - its Pretty Maids time to shine.
